Men’s Golf Completes Play at Aggie Invitational
4/7/2024 3:33:00 PM | Men's Golf
Junior Drew Murdock and sophomore Bryant Hiskey competed as individuals at Traditions Club
BRYAN, Texas – Competing as individuals, University of Houston junior Drew Murdock and sophomore Bryant Hiskey II completed play at the Aggie Invitational at Traditions Club on Sunday afternoon.
Both golfers tied for 59th with a score of 237 on the 7,227-yard, par-72 course.
Baylor captured the team title with a score of 878 to finish six shots ahead of host Texas A&M. Sam Houston finished third at 896 with LSU (899), Louisville (900) and UTSA (900) rounding out the Top-Five leaders.
Texas A&M's Jamie Montojo and Louisiana Tech's Niilo Maki-Petaja tied for medalist honors at 217 while Texas A&M's Phicaksn Maichon finished third at 218.

UP NEXT
Following the Aggie Invitational, Houston competes as a team in its final regular-season event when it tees off at the Thunderbird Intercollegiate at Papago Golf Club in Tempe, Ariz., on April 12-13.
From there, the team tees off in its first Big 12 Championships, set for April 22-24 at Whispering Pines Golf Club in Trinity, Texas. The winner of the league's annual postseason event earns an automatic bid into the NCAA Regionals, set for March 13-15 at one of six sites across the nation.
